Choosing the Right 1911 Light Bearing Holster

Selecting the ideal 1911 light bearing holster requires careful consideration. Here are some key factors to consider:

  1. Compatibility: Ensure that the holster is specifically designed for your 1911 pistol and the tactical light you intend to use.
  2. Retention: Choose a holster that provides secure retention to prevent accidental weapon discharge.
  3. Comfort: Look for a holster that offers adjustable features for a comfortable carry experience.
  4. Carry Position: Determine your preferred carry position and select a holster that accommodates it.
  5. Material: Consider the durability and weather resistance of the holster's material.

FAQs on 1911 Light Bearing Holsters

  1. Q: Are light bearing holsters legal for concealed carry?
    A: The legality of concealed carry varies by jurisdiction. Check your local laws and regulations before carrying a concealed weapon.
  2. Q: What is the best light for a 1911 light bearing holster?
    A: The best light depends on your specific needs and preferences. Consider factors such as lumen output, beam distance, and activation method.
  3. Q: How often should I clean my light bearing holster?
    A: Clean your holster regularly, especially after use in harsh conditions. Follow the manufacturer's instructions for proper cleaning and maintenance.
  4. Q: Can I use my 1911 light bearing holster with different pistols?
    A: No, light bearing holsters are typically designed specifically for a particular pistol model and light combination. Using a holster with a different pistol or light may compromise safety and weapon retention.
